Revision of the electoral map: an important step for the representativeness of the citizens of Brossard

Ville de Brossard wishes to inform its citizens that the Commission de la représentation électorale has approved a revision of the electoral map for the 2025 municipal elections. This decision is designed to maintain fair representation of voters across the country.

Updating the electoral map had become necessary due to the continuing growth of Brossard’s population, which currently stands at 95,066. This figure is expected to exceed 100,000 residents over the next few years. When this threshold is reached, a new revision of the electoral map will have to be carried out in 2028 for the 2029 municipal elections.

Brossard is currently divided into 10 electoral districts. However, statistical data received from Élections Québec in January 2024 reveals significant discrepancies in the number of voters between certain districts, requiring a revision to ensure balance. In response, the city undertook a complete review of its electoral map, the first since 2020.

Mayor Doreen Assaad explains: “This revision is essential to meet the needs of a rapidly expanding city. When the population passes the 100,000 mark, Brossard will have to be divided into a minimum of 14 electoral districts, in accordance with current rules.”

The electoral map revision aims to ensure that every citizen is fairly represented, taking into account Brossard’s current and future demographic realities.

Delimitation of electoral districts
Redrawing electoral districts (2025-2029)

District by district

The management and distribution of electoral districts is the responsibility of the municipal council, guided by the directives of the Act respecting elections and referendums in municipalities, which also determines the number of districts required for each municipality.

Electoral district 1

Starting at a point where the northeast municipal boundary meets Autoroute de l’Acier (30), this highway, Boulevard de Rome, the railroad, Autoroute des Cantons-de-l’Est (10), the southeast boundary of the property at 4305 Boulevard Lapinière, the extension of the rear line of rue Cantan (southeast side), the bicycle lane from this rear line to the rear line of rue Chénier (southeast side), the extension of this rear line and the northeast municipal boundary to the point of departure.

Electoral district 2
Starting at a point where the northeast municipal boundary meets the extension of the rear line of Chénier Street (southeast side), this extension, the bicycle path from this rear line to the rear line of Cantan Street (southeast side), its extension, the southeast boundary of the property located at 4305 de Lapinière Boulevard, the Eastern Townships Autoroute (10), the railroad line, the extension of the northeast boundary of the property at 6240 avenue Boniface, this boundary, the rear line of avenue Boniface (northwest side), the rear line of avenue Bienvenue (southwest side), the southeast boundary of the property at 3550 avenue Bienvenue, the rear line of avenue Béliveau (southeast side), the rear line of Beaumanoir Crescent (southeast side) and the northeast municipal boundary to the point of departure.

Electoral district 3
Starting from a point where the northeast municipal boundary meets the rear line of Beaumanoir Crescent (southeast side), this rear line, the rear line of Béliveau Avenue (southeast side), the southeast boundary of the property at 3550 Bienvenue Avenue, the rear line of Bienvenue Avenue (southwest side), the rear line of Boniface Avenue (north-west side), the north-east boundary of the property at 6240 Boniface Avenue, its extension, the railroad line, the Eastern Townships Autoroute (10), Taschereau Boulevard, Auteuil Avenue, Lapinière Boulevard, Baillargeon Street and the north-east municipal boundary to the point of departure.

Electoral District 4
Starting at a point where the northeast municipal boundary meets rue Baillargeon, this street, boulevard Lapinière, avenue Auteuil, boulevard Taschereau, boulevard Lapinière and the northeast municipal boundary to the starting point.

Electoral district 5
From a point where the northern municipal boundary meets avenue Platon, this avenue, rue Palerme, boulevard Pelletier, autoroute des Cantons-de-l’Est (10), pont Samuel-De Champlain and the northern municipal boundary to the point of departure.

Electoral district 6
From a point at the intersection of boulevard Lapinière and boulevard Taschereau, boulevard Taschereau, boulevard de Rome, avenue Stravinski, avenue Strauss, autoroute René-Lévesque (15), the northern boundary of the property located at 7620, boulevard Marie-Victorin, its extension, the western municipal boundary, the Samuel-De Champlain Bridge, the Eastern Townships Autoroute (10), boulevard Pelletier, rue Palerme, avenue Platon, the northern municipal boundary and boulevard Lapinière to the point of departure.

Electoral district 7
From a point where boulevard de Rome meets boulevard Taschereau, boulevard Taschereau, boulevard Pelletier, avenue Sorbonne, boulevard Rivard, rue Rembrandt (east and south sides), rue Rossignol (south side), its extension, autoroute René-Lévesque (15), avenue Strauss, avenue Stravinski and boulevard de Rome to the starting point.

Electoral District 8
From a point at the intersection of boulevard Pelletier and boulevard Taschereau, boulevard Taschereau, the south-west municipal boundary, the extension of the south boundary of the property located at 8600 boulevard Marie-Victorin, said boundary, Autoroute René-Lévesque (15), the extension of the rear property line of Rue Rossignol (south side), this rear property line, the rear property line of Rue Rembrandt (south and east side), Boulevard Rivard, Avenue Sorbonne and Boulevard Pelletier to the point of departure.

Electoral district 9
From a point where Niagara Avenue meets the rear line of Noisy Street (southwest side), this rear line, its extension, the railroad parallel to Isabelle Street, the southern municipal boundary, Taschereau Boulevard, the rear line of Napoleon Boulevard (northeast side), the rear line of rue Nicolet (northwest and northeast sides), the rear line of avenue Naples (northwest side) to rue Nancy, avenue Naples, avenue Neuville, rue Nelson, rue Nadeau, the northeast boundary of the property at 7955 rue Nadeau, the rear line of rue Nantes (northeast side) and avenue Niagara to the point of departure.

Electoral district 10
From a point at the intersection of Autoroute de l’Acier (30) and the northeast municipal boundary, this municipal boundary (east and south), the railroad parallel to Rue Isabelle, Boulevard de Rome and Autoroute de l’Acier (30) to the point of departure.

Electoral district 11
From a point where the Eastern Townships Autoroute (10) meets the railroad, the railroad, the rear line of rue Noisy (southwest side), avenue Niagara, the rear line of rue Nantes (northeast side), the northeast boundary of the property at 7955 rue Nadeau, rue Nadeau, rue Nelson, avenue Neuville, avenue Naples to rue Nancy, the rear line of avenue Naples (northwest side), the rear line of rue Nicolet (northeast and northwest sides), the rear line of boulevard Napoléon (northeast side), boulevard Taschereau and autoroute des Cantons-de-l’Est (10) to the point of departure.

Electoral District 12
From a point situated at the intersection of the northern boundary of the property located at 7620, boulevard Marie-Victorin and the René-Lévesque Autoroute (15), said autoroute, the southeastern boundary of the property located at 8600, boulevard Marie-Victorin, its extension, the western municipal boundary, the extension of the northern boundary of the property located at 7620, boulevard Marie-Victorin and said boundary to the point of beginning.
